### Step 4: Switch the audit-log viewer to the new index

For this week's sync: Ledgerpane now reads from the consolidated audit index instead of per-service tables. Flip the reader flag after the backfill job reports complete, then verify entry counts match. The settings the viewer expects post-migration are listed below.

deployment values, fajog-bawep:
[druix]
team = lamwyn
access_code = ac_4d55fa
owner = istix.eliok
host = druix.halixforge.test
port = 8000
peer = oliir.qirvansoft.local
salt = cb966147
pin = 7543

Ticket #2907 — Signature check fails on report builder export

Support: customers exporting from the Tallyvane report builder see a signature verification error after the sorting-stability patch. The patch changed row ordering in grouped exports, which altered the serialized payload, so exports signed before the patch now fail verification against cached manifests. Advise customers to regenerate reports; old exports cannot be re-verified. Fresh exports are signed with the key below.

signing key of fadug-haweg = bky19_x2JJNa4RuE34mQa9TgK

Handover Note – From Dara Quillon to Marcus Febe. Quick brief on the Bramblehart pilot: we're live in six of their stores, sell-through is promising, and their ops lead is keen to expand. Contract renewal lands in eight weeks, so keep the relationship warm. The bigger picture on where this pilot fits is outlined below.

confidential, bagep-fajef: Gross margin on Druwyn came in at 5 percent against a plan of 15 percent. Only 5 of the 80 pilot accounts renewed Druwyn, so a churn review is set for April 1.

# Night Shift Access: Prototype Workshop

The Calderstone prototype workshop (basement, room B-14) remains locked after 20:00. Night shift staff needing entry must first confirm the extraction fans are running — check the green panel light beside the door. Log every entry in the shift book. Do not admit anyone without a current workshop induction. The after-hours keypad code is below.

turnstile pass: bdg-WFOTQ-91006